
Rourkela: Chief Minister Naveen Patnaik announced a cash reward of Rs 1 crore for each member of the Indian Men’s Hockey Team if they lift the trophy of the FIH Men’s Hockey World Cup 2023 to be held from January 13 to 29 at Bhubaneswar and Rourkela.
He made the announcement while inaugurating the World Cup Village at Birsa Munda Hockey Stadium.
Interacting wit the Indian Men’s Hockey team, Chief Minister wished them for the world cup.
Earlier, the Hockey India had announced cash reward of Rs 25 lakh for each player of the Indian Team if they win the world cup.
